Britney Spears’ former make-up artist claims the singer didn’t write her recent Instagram post discussing Britney Spears’ framing documentary.

The singer broke her silence earlier this week by saying she was ashamed and had been crying for the past two weeks, but some skeptical fans wondered if she had made up the news herself.

Although insiders say the message was not written by the British social media executive, her former MUA does not believe the message came from Britney.

Grammy Award-winning make-up artist Billy Brassfield, who worked with Britney in 2012 and 2013, announced himself on Instagram: The content is hers, but… the words aren’t what she feels.

He said on page 6: I knew right away it wasn’t her. I texted her about it and she replied last night.

What was frustrating [about the news] was that it was basically a story that condemned her fans, the Free Britney movement and people who are now very aware of what’s going on.

Billy Brasfield claims he texted Britney after seeing her message (Photo: Backgrid).

Argued by MUA: Even though it’s hard for her, she’s obviously investing. It’s his life.

She doesn’t like being a victim, she never wanted to be a victim and doesn’t see herself as one. She considers herself a survivor who navigates with patience and strategy.

The Britney Spears show aired in the U.S. and U.K. and covered the ups and downs of Britney’s career in the spotlight and her relationship with the media, as well as her father’s conservatism.

The post states that Britney cried for two weeks over the documentary (Photo: )

On Wednesday, Britney first shared her thoughts on the documentary with fans on Instagram, sharing that she cried for two weeks and still sometimes cries after the release.

On Instagram, Britney shared a clip of herself dancing to Aerosmith’s Crazy and explained to her followers that she dances every night to stay healthy.

My life has always been very speculative… observed… and basically judged my whole life! !! For my sanity I need to dance every night of my life at @iamstevent to feel wild, human and alive!!!’ she wrote.

Britney continued: All my life I’ve played for people!!! It takes a lot of strength to entrust my vulnerability to the universe, because I am always so condemned….. insulted and embarrassed by the media… and I still am to this day!!!!

While the world continues to change and life goes on, we are still as vulnerable and sensitive as the people !!!!. I haven’t seen the documentary, but from what I saw, I was disturbed by the light they put me in.

Britney added that the film has made her emotional: I’ve been crying for two weeks and now …… I still cry sometimes! !!! I do what I can in my own spirituality to try to keep my own joy….. Love … and happiness ✨ ☀️ !!!

Dancing brings me joy every day!!! I’m not here to be perfect….. Perfection is boring… I’m here for the goodness of !!!!.’ to pass on.
